SI-9943 final/sealed class does not yield SAM type
Cannot subclass such a class. (Well, we could subclass a sealed
class in the same compilation unit. We ignore this for simplicity.)
This is a bit of a sneaky fix for this bug, but our hand
is pretty much forced by other constraints, in this intersection
of overload resolution involving built-in function types and SAMs,
and type inference for higher-order function literals (#5307).
Luckily, in this particular issue, the overloading clash seems
accidental. The `sealed` `<:<` class is not a SAM type as it
cannot be subclassed outside of `Predef`. For simplicity,
we don't consider where the SAM conversion occurs and exclude
all sealed classes from yielding SAM types.
